    If you have a double-glazed windows that has a misty appearance it could be a sign of an issue with the glass panes or a problem with the seal. It can be resolved by using a specific repair procedure that eliminates the moisture and then cleans the glass unit and then replaces the spacer bar and desiccant in order to stop future condensation. The repair procedure can be done at home or on the spot, and it's typically much more affordable than replacing the entire window.

    It's cheaper to replace a double pane that's been damaged, but not always the glass. Double-pane windows have a space between the two glass panes, which is sealed by argon or Krypton gas to form an airtight seal. This reduces the loss of energy. If a pane breaks in one it's usually necessary to replace the entire window to maintain energy efficiency and ensure a tight airtight seal.

    In some cases misting of a double glazing unit can be repaired by replacing the spacer bar with one that is a bit warmer. This can help to reduce condensation by raising the temperature of the glass. Alternately, you can opt for thermally efficient glass with low emission coatings and argon gas between the glass to reduce condensation.

    The window frame is an essential element of the overall window structure, which holds the glass panels in the right position. The frames are made of wood, aluminum, or vinyl, and can become cracked, damaged, or rotted due to exposure to sunlight or weather. Window moldings can also get worn-out and require to be replaced or repaired. In general, replacing or fixing wooden frames is more expensive than vinyl or aluminum. The cost will vary according to the type of material used and the severity of the damage.

    Skylight leaks are usually caused by the deterioration of the glazing seal, or the frame corroding. These issues can cause water to leak through the frame and into the ceiling. A professional can fix a leaking skylight by sealing or replacing the flashing, seal, and frame. The cost of fixing the skylight will differ depending on the window size and the type of glass. If the frame is badly damaged, it might be worth replacing it.

    Mold is another issue that is common with skylights. Mold can appear on the outside, inside or in the frame of the skylight. It could be caused by a leaky pipe, condensation or an insufficient seal. If the mold is confined to the window's perimeter, it can be removed with simple repairs. If the mold is widespread the skylight could need to be replaced.
